Logan Paul shared a picture on Twitter of himself with his brother Jake Paul a day before they both stepped into their respective rings to earn bragging rights. Logan is set to take on Ricochet on WWE SummerSlam 2023. Meanwhile, Jake will enter the boxing ring against boxing debutant and UFC veteran Nate Diaz.
Logan’s Twitter post read, “Tomorrow, Jake and I make history by going back to back in the biggest combat sports in the world.”

However, fans were fascinated by something that was never supposed to be the center of attraction. Jake’s right shoulder has a Samoan tribal tattoo. Fans noticed it and quickly questioned the Pauls’ ethnicity.
After a little digging, we found out that both brothers were born in the USA and have European heritage. In a YouTube video, it was claimed that he has German, Jewish, Irish, Scottish, and English ancestry. His grandmother was a Buxbaum. Jake has also claimed via a tweet that he is 5% French. However, there is no Samoan connection.
Fans connect Jake Paul’s Samoan tattoo to the WWE’s ‘Bloodline’ tag team
Jake’s tattoo is probably there because he liked it and wanted it. There might be no deeper connection to it. However, fans let their imaginations run amock. They connected it to WWE’s Bloodline, a tag team that consists of Roman Reigns and Solo Sikoa. It formerly consisted of The Usos as well.

Jake, who has a professional boxing record of 6-1, will take on Nate Diaz on Saturday, August 5, 2023, at the American Airlines Center in Dallas, Texas. He was on an impressive 6-0 run by defeating UFC veterans Tyron Woodley and Anderson Silva among others. However, he faced his first loss against Tommy Fury in February 2023.
Meanwhile, Logan, who won his first two matches in the WWE, is on a four-match losing run. He will be hoping to overturn his fortunes at WWE SummerSlam against the high-flying Ricochet.
